I took the Canon EOS R5 on a three-week safari to Kenya and Tanzania. The animal eye detection autofocus performed flawlessly, tracking lions through tall grass and catching birds mid-flight. The 45MP sensor allowed me to crop aggressively while maintaining publication-quality detail.

The Dual Pixel CMOS AF II system covers the entire frame with 1,053 selectable AF points. When I photographed a cheetah sprinting across the Masai Mara, the camera maintained focus on its eye even at 20 frames per second. The deep learning algorithms recognize animals, birds, and vehicles with remarkable accuracy.

Canon EOS R5 Mirrorless Camera (Body Only), Full-Frame Hybrid Camera, 8K Video, 45 Megapixel CMOS Sensor, DIGIC X Image Processor, Up to 12 FPS, RF Mount, Black customer photo 1

Beyond autofocus, the R5 delivers 8K RAW video for wildlife filmmakers. The 5-axis in-body stabilization provides up to 8 stops of shake correction, essential when shooting handheld with long telephoto lenses. Battery life impressed me too, lasting through full-day game drives with power to spare.

The camera recognizes when subjects turn their heads or move behind obstacles. I watched it maintain tracking on a leopard partially hidden by foliage, instantly reacquiring focus when the animal emerged. This intelligent subject detection separates the R5 from previous generations.

The Canon EOS R7 has become my recommendation for wildlife photographers who need maximum reach without breaking the bank. The 1.6x crop factor effectively extends your lens focal length, turning a 400mm lens into 640mm equivalent.

During testing at a local wildlife refuge, the R7’s animal eye detection kept pace with full-frame competitors. The 651 AF zones cover the entire frame, and the camera tracks subjects moving unpredictably through complex backgrounds. I photographed a great blue heron taking flight, and the R7 maintained eye focus despite busy reeds behind the bird.

Canon EOS R7 Mirrorless Camera (Body Only), Hybrid Camera, 32.5 Megapixel (APS-C) CMOS Sensor, 4K Video, for Sports, Action, Content Creators, Vlogging Camera, Black customer photo 1

The RAW Burst Mode with half-second pre-shooting captured moments I would have missed. When a kingfisher dove for fish, the camera recorded images from before I fully pressed the shutter. This feature alone justifies the R7 for action wildlife photography.

Image quality from the 32.5MP APS-C sensor rivals some full-frame cameras. The files contain enough detail for significant cropping, effectively extending your reach even further. Weather sealing matches professional standards, surviving dusty conditions and light rain.

What to Look for in Wildlife Photography Cameras

Choosing the right wildlife camera requires balancing several technical factors. Animal and bird eye detection autofocus represents just one consideration among many.

Autofocus System Capabilities

Modern wildlife cameras use AI to recognize and track animal eyes. Look for systems specifically advertising bird detection, as this requires more precise tracking than general animal recognition. The best systems maintain focus when subjects turn their heads, move behind obstacles, or appear in profile.

Frame coverage matters significantly. Cameras with AF points covering the entire frame allow composing off-center subjects without focus-and-recompose techniques. This proves essential when animals appear suddenly at frame edges.

Burst Shooting Performance

Wildlife behavior happens in milliseconds. Mechanical shutters typically offer 10-15fps, while electronic shutters reach 20-40fps on premium models. Consider whether you need the absolute fastest burst rates or if 10-15fps suffices for your subjects.

Buffer depth determines how long burst shooting continues. Deep buffers allow holding the shutter for several seconds, capturing complete behavioral sequences. Check both burst rate and buffer specifications when comparing cameras.

Sensor Size and Resolution

Full-frame sensors offer superior low-light performance and shallower depth of field. However, APS-C and Micro Four Thirds cameras provide crop factor advantages that extend telephoto reach. A 400mm lens becomes 640mm on APS-C or 800mm on Micro Four Thirds.

Resolution affects cropping flexibility. Higher megapixel counts allow aggressive cropping while maintaining print quality. For wildlife photography where getting closer proves impossible, resolution becomes crucial for composition.

Weather Sealing and Build Quality

Wildlife photography happens in challenging conditions. Dust, moisture, and temperature extremes test camera durability. Look for magnesium alloy bodies with comprehensive weather sealing. IP ratings indicate specific protection levels against dust and water ingress.

Cold weather performance affects battery life and LCD responsiveness. Professional cameras maintain function at sub-freezing temperatures where consumer models fail. Consider your typical shooting environments when evaluating build quality.

Sony vs Canon vs Nikon for Wildlife Photography

The big three camera manufacturers each approach animal and bird eye detection differently. Understanding these differences helps inform brand selection.

Canon Wildlife Autofocus

Canon’s Dual Pixel CMOS AF II delivers exceptional real-world performance. The system recognizes people, animals, and vehicles with separate algorithms for each. Bird detection specifically identifies avian eyes even in profile views.

The RF lens ecosystem grows rapidly, with excellent telephoto primes and zooms. Canon’s history in professional sports photography informs their wildlife autofocus development. Recent bodies like the R5 and R6 Mark II compete at the highest levels.

Sony AI Recognition

Sony leads in AI-based subject recognition. Real-time Eye AF pioneered animal eye detection, and their latest implementations add human pose estimation and improved accuracy. The Alpha 1 and A7R V represent current autofocus excellence.

The E-mount offers the widest selection of third-party lenses, including affordable telephoto options from Sigma and Tamron. Sony’s video capabilities attract hybrid wildlife shooters wanting both stills and motion footage.

Nikon 3D Tracking Evolution

Nikon traditionally excelled at 3D tracking but lagged in subject recognition. The Z6 III and Z8/Z9 finally deliver competitive animal and bird detection. Nikon’s approach prioritizes reliability over flashy features.

The Z-mount provides excellent optical quality with expanding lens options. Existing Nikon DSLR users find familiar handling and menu systems. The Z6 II offers exceptional value for budget-conscious wildlife photographers.

Do mirrorless cameras have animal eye AF?

Yes, modern mirrorless cameras pioneered animal eye autofocus technology. Unlike DSLRs that rely on separate phase-detect sensors, mirrorless cameras use the main image sensor for focusing, enabling AI-powered subject recognition. Canon, Sony, Nikon, Fujifilm, and OM System all offer animal eye detection in their current mirrorless lineups. This technology continues improving with each generation through firmware updates and new models.
